What companies run services between Perlis, Malaysia and Johor Bahru, Malaysia?

KTM ETS operates a train from Arau to JB Sentral twice daily. Tickets cost RM 126 and the journey takes 9h 22m. KTM Intercity also services this route twice daily. Alternatively, Sri Maju operates a bus from Kangar to Larkin Bus Terminal once daily. Tickets cost RM 80–210 and the journey takes 11h 25m.
